根据订单为每张表编号

时间:2017-02-14 01:25:23

标签: excel vba spreadsheet

我希望在每张纸的标题中加上一个数字,具体取决于它的顺序。

我有一个用户表单(数字框),其中该人员输入起始编号。

因此,如果起始编号是3,并且有5张...从左到右,标题应为3,4,5,6,7,8。

谢谢!

1 个答案:

答案 0 :(得分:1)

工作表对象的索引与工作表的顺序相匹配,因此您只需遍历工作表:

For i = 1 to Worksheets.Count
    Worksheets(i).PageSetup.CenterHeader = frmUserForm.NumberBox.Value + i - 1
Next i